Output 26b53f9757921634ff76df70b2b2580ee5eb42d1b1744a3d0994afb70987918b:1

value
859502624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c00e5ce810c10797dfdcbb3feb88aa9f699eba6 OP_EQUAL
address
34F5vHbvt2pdnZuGDAnwcAqwZA3tcMJZdR
transaction
26b53f9757921634ff76df70b2b2580ee5eb42d1b1744a3d0994afb70987918b
spent
true